Projekt

Allgemein

Profil

Aktionen

Bug #133

geschlossen

Consors Bank (76030080) mit aqbanking-cli erzeugt core dump

Von Anonym vor fast 6 Jahren hinzugefügt. Vor mehr als 5 Jahren aktualisiert.

Status:
Closed
Priorität:
Normal
Kategorie:
AqBanking
Beginn:
07.10.2019
Abgabedatum:
Betriebssystem:
Linux
AqBanking-Version:
5.99.43.0
Anwendung:
aqbanking-cli
Version der Anwendung:
5.99.43.0

Beschreibung

Die 5.99 Beta Version erzeugt bei der Abfrage der bankinfo einen core dump (Consors behauptet FinTS 4.0 zu verwenden - möglicher Fehlergrund??)
Z.B. Sparda München und DKB funktionieren fehlerfrei.

aqhbci-tool4 getbankinfo u 13233
Exklusiver Zugriff auf Benutzer
Locking customer "13233"
HBCI-Aufträge werden ausgeführt
AqHBCI gestartet
Aufträge werden kodiert
Sending message
Mit Server verbinden...
Hostname "brokerage-hbci.consorsbank.de" wird aufgelöst...
IP-Adresse ist "194.150.80.79"
Verbindung zu "brokerage-hbci.consorsbank.de" wird aufgebaut
Verbunden mit "brokerage-hbci.consorsbank.de"
Using GnuTLS default ciphers.
TLS: SSL-Ciphers negotiated: TLS1.2:ECDHE-RSA-AES-256-CBC:SHA1
5:2019/10/07 23-03-20:aqbanking(27154):siotlsext.c: 180: Status for certificate 1A:57:45:F8:B1:AC:B6:14:2C:D7:62:C4:3E:4D:6C:8D" has changed to "Zertifikat ist gültig" (00000000
>80000000), need to present
4:2019/10/07 23-03-20:gwen(27154):syncio_tls.c: 137: No checkCertFn set, using GWEN_GUI
5:2019/10/07 23-03-20:aqbanking(27154):abgui.c: 172: Automatically accepting certificate [1A:57:45:F8:B1:AC:B6:14:2C:D7:62:C4:3E:4D:6C:8D]
5:2019/10/07 23-03-20:aqbanking(27154):siotlsext.c: 241: User response to presentation of cert "1A:57:45:F8:B1:AC:B6:14:2C:D7:62:C4:3E:4D:6C:8D" (Zertifikat ist gültig): 0
Verbunden.
Nachricht senden...
Nachricht gesendet.
Message sent
Queue sent
Warte auf Antwort
Antwort wird empfangen...
3:2019/10/07 23-03-20:gwen(27154):syncio_tls.c: 1493: gnutls_record_recv: -110 (The TLS connection was non-properly terminated.)
3:2019/10/07 23-03-20:gwen(27154):syncio_tls.c: 1511: Detected premature disconnect by server (violates specs!)
Keine Nachricht empfangen
Fehler beim Empfangen der Antwort (-110)
Segmentation fault (core dumped)

AqBanking-CLI: 5.99.38
Gwenhywfar : 4.99.20.0
AqBanking : 5.99.38.0
Aktionen #1

Von martin vor fast 6 Jahren aktualisiert

Hierzu muesste ich einen Stacktrace sehen (siehe Bugreports).

Aktionen #2

Von martin vor fast 6 Jahren aktualisiert

  • Status wurde von New zu Feedback geändert
Aktionen #3

Von Anonym vor fast 6 Jahren aktualisiert

Es ist seltsam, aber obwohl es ja in der Ausgabe geschrieben wird befindet sich kein core in dem aktuellen Verzeichnis auch eine Suche über die gesamte Platte hat keinen aktuellen core dump ergeben.

Ist es vielleicht sinnvoll die nächste Beta noch einmal auszuprobieren, da gab es ja wohl einen Bugfix betreffent Consors, aber mit einem anderen Problemhintergrund (wenn ich mich recht erinnere)?

P.S.: Weil ich sowas sonst immer vergesse: super Arbeit und bei weitem besseres Abarbeiten von Fehlermeldungen als bei manchen gut bezahlten Unternehmen!!

Aktionen #4

Von martin vor fast 6 Jahren aktualisiert

Es ist auf jeden Fall sinnvoll, aktuellere Versionen zu verwenden, weil da auch andere Probleme behoben sind. Eventuell also auch Deins. Ansonsten koenntest Du mal sowas probieren:

echo '/tmp/core.%e.%p.%t' | sudo tee /proc/sys/kernel/core_pattern
Aktionen #5

Von martin vor fast 6 Jahren aktualisiert

  • Kategorie wurde auf AqBanking gesetzt
Aktionen #6

Von martin vor fast 6 Jahren aktualisiert

Zu coredumps siehe ansonsten noch meine gerade eingebauten Aenderungen am entsprechenden Kapitel in Bugreports.

Aktionen #7

Von Anonym vor fast 6 Jahren aktualisiert

  • AqBanking-Version wurde von 5.99.38.0 zu 5.99.43.0 geändert
  • Version der Anwendung wurde von 5.99.38 zu 5.99.43.0 geändert

Hallo,
ich habe jetzt folgendermaßen aktualisiert:
aqbanking-cli versions
Versions:
AqBanking-CLI: 5.99.43
Gwenhywfar : 4.99.24.1
AqBanking : 5.99.43.0

Jetzt erhalte ich keinen Coredump mehr aber stattdessen diese Fehler:

aqhbci-tool4 getbankinfo -u 13236
5:2019/11/02 16-09-27:aqbanking(10216):siotlsext.c: 229: Found matching certificate "1A:57:45:F8:B1:AC:B6:14:2C:D7:62:C4:3E:4D:6C:8D" with same status
5:2019/11/02 16-09-27:aqbanking(10216):siotlsext.c: 250: Automatically accepting certificate [1A:57:45:F8:B1:AC:B6:14:2C:D7:62:C4:3E:4D:6C:8D]
3:2019/11/02 16-09-27:gwen(10216):syncio_tls.c: 1493: gnutls_record_recv: -110 (The TLS connection was non-properly terminated.)
3:2019/11/02 16-09-27:gwen(10216):syncio_tls.c: 1511: Detected premature disconnect by server (violates specs!)
Keine Nachricht empfangen
Fehler beim Empfangen der Antwort (-110)
3:2019/11/02 16-09-27:aqhbci(10216):provider_online.c: 133: Job has errors
3:2019/11/02 16-09-27:aqhbci-tool(10216):getbankinfo.c: 116: Error -1 [Generic error]
3:2019/11/02 16-09-27:aqhbci-tool(10216):aqhbci-tool.c: 257: Error calling control function (3)

Aktionen #8

Von Anonym vor fast 6 Jahren aktualisiert

Hallo,

Setz doch mal das Benutzerflag
aqhbci-tool4 adduserflags -u UniqueId -f tlsIgnPrematureClose

mfg Volker

Aktionen #9

Von Anonym vor fast 6 Jahren aktualisiert

Hallo,

ähh ja, wer lesen kann ist eindeutig im Vorteil. Das hatte ich zwar vor einiger Zeit mal (Über-)gelesen, aber ich glaube das stand irgendwo man sollte wissen was man tut, also nichts für mich.

Vielen Dank, damit bin ich nun ein gutes Stück weitergekommen und bin nun im gleichen Status wie #76 d.h. abrufe funtionieren alle, ich kriege eben nur bei den Umsätzen keine Euro Werte.

Ich denke, da dieses Ticket nun auf dem gleichen Stand ist wie #76 denke ich, können wir dieses schließen und ich beobachte #76 weiter.

Vielen Dank nochmal

Aktionen #10

Von martin vor mehr als 5 Jahren aktualisiert

  • Status wurde von Feedback zu Closed geändert
Aktionen

Auch abrufbar als: Atom PDF